q Turn power OFF.
w Push and hold [User Set Mode] to enter the set mode.
, Mic
e Push [User Set Mode] several times to select the desired
2
,
item.
r Push [Side2] (CH Up) or [Side3] (CH Down) to select the
desired condition of the item.
t Push and hold [User Set Mode] to return to the normal
operation mode.
